Understanding the technical specifications of 3-Methylbenzyl Chloride is the first step. Typically, it is described as a clear, colorless to slightly yellow liquid with a purity of 98% or higher. Its chemical formula, C8H9Cl, and CAS number, 620-19-9, are crucial identifiers. For synthesis applications, especially in the demanding pharmaceutical sector, a high purity level is non-negotiable to prevent unwanted side reactions and ensure the quality of the final product. When you plan to buy, always confirm the purity assay and any impurity profiles provided by the manufacturer.

The primary utility of 3-Methylbenzyl Chloride lies in its role as a reactive intermediate. It's employed in the synthesis of various downstream products, including other fine chemicals and active pharmaceutical ingredients. Its structure makes it suitable for introducing a methylbenzyl group into target molecules. For instance, it can be converted into corresponding alcohols, aldehydes, or used in alkylation reactions. To facilitate smooth transactions, buyers should be aware of common packaging and shipping methods. 3-Methylbenzyl Chloride is often supplied in drums, such as 200 kg drums, but custom packaging might be available. Understanding incoterms like FOB, CFR, or EXW and payment terms (L/C, T/T) will also streamline the procurement process.
